1.Effects of morphine tolerance and dependence on the fast excitatory synaptic transmission in sympathetic ganglia of rats
Chinese Pharmacological Bulletin 2003;0(10):-
Aim To study effects of morphine tolerance and dependence on the fast excitatory synaptic transmission in sympathetic ganglia of rats.Methods The isolated sympathetic ganglia,superior cervical ganglia(SCG), were made from control and morphine tolerant and dependent rats respectively.Effects of morphine tolerance and dependence on the fast excitatory synaptic transmission in rat sympathetic ganglia were studied by means of intracellular recording technique.Results ① Morphine(0.1~1.0 mmol?L~(-1))reversibly inhibited the amplitude of the fast excitatory postsynaptic potentials(f-EPSPs) in SCG neurons of control rats.② Compared with control group,inhibitory effects of morphine(0.5 mmol?L~(-1) and 1.0 mmol?L~(-1)) on f-EPSPs in SCG neurons of morphine tolerant and dependent rats were obviously decreased;③ Naloxone(0.1 mmol?L~(-1)),which had no significantly effect on f-EPSPs in SCG neurons of control rats,could reversibly facilitate the amplitude of f-EPSPs in SCG neurons of morphine tolerant and dependent rats;④ No significant difference of RMP and Rm was founded between SCG neurons of control and morphine tolerant and dependent rats.Conclusion The morphine tolerant and dependent of the fast excitatory synaptic transmission in rat sympathetic ganglia has been formed in morphine tolerant and dependent rats.

4.Effects of Tail Suspension on Dielectric Properties of Cells in Isolated Rat Sural Muscle
Xueying HE ; Hongbo ZHANG ; Qing MA
Space Medicine & Medical Engineering 2006;0(01):-
Objective To study changes of dielectric properties of gastrocnemius caused by simulated weightlessness.Methods Male Sprague-Dawley rats tail suspended for 10 wk were observed together with its normal control.AC impedance of isolated gastrocnemius was measured with an impedance analyzer(Agilent 4294A).Effects of simulated weightlessness on electric properties of cells in isolated rat sural muscle were also observed by analyzing the dielectric numerical characters of the dielectric spectra,the Cole-Cole plots,spectrum of loss factor and loss tangent,as well as spectrum of conductivity imaginary part.Results It was found that simulated weightlessness could induce certain changes:both relative permittivity at low frequency ?L and relative permittivity increment ??,as well as conductivity at high frequency ?h and conductivity increment ?? were all reduced.The first characteristic frequency fC1 decreased,while the second characteristic frequency fC2 increased.Peak of loss factor,peak of loss tangent and the maximum of conductivity imaginary part were also reduced.Conclusion Changes of dielectric property of gastrocnemius induced by simulated weightlessness can be observed effectively by frequency domain impedance technique.
5.Effects of chronic morphine treatment on contents of cAMP and cGMP in sympathetic ganglia of rats
Chinese Pharmacological Bulletin 1987;0(01):-
Aim To study the effects of chronic morphine treatment on the contents of cAMP and cGMP in sympathetic ganglia,superior cervical ganglia(SCG) of rats.Methods The chronic morphine dependent model of rats was established by subcutaneous injection of morphine in gradually increasing doses for 5 days,the dependence and the tolerance of the model was estimated by naloxone precipitation test and 55℃ tail-flick trail test respectively.The contents of cAMP and cGMP in SCG were detected by means of 125I radioimmunoassay.Results ① Compared with control group,the content of cAMP in SCG of morphine-acute group rats was descended(P0.05;compared with morphine-acute,P0.05).Conclusion There was an up-regulation of cAMP in sympathetic ganglia of chronic morphine treated rats.

7.Effects of intravascular low dose He-Ne laser irradiation on rats after ischemia reperfusion
Li HE ; Zhijian ZHANG ; Shuangyan KONG ; Hongbo ZHENG
Chinese Journal of Tissue Engineering Research 2005;9(5):226-228
BACKGROUND: Quite a number of in vitro experiments indicate that low dose He-Ne laser can stimulate the cell growth and blood vessel regeneration therefore to improve the damages caused by ischemia. However, it needs further study on the in vivo experiments.OBJECTIVE: To study the protective effects of intravascular low dose laser irradiation to ischemic reperfusion of rats and explore its mechanism.DESIGN: A randomised and controlled trial based on experinental animals.SETTING: Department of Neurology of a hospital of a university.MATERIALS: The experiment was completed in the Surgery Experimental Animal Center of West China Hospital of Sichuan University. Healthy male SD rats of class Ⅱ which aged between 5 to 6 months with weight of 372 to 418 grams[mean weight(388.48 ± 10. 57) g] were provided by Animal Research Center of Sichuan University.INTERVENTIONS: Middle cerebral artery ischemia model of rats was prepared. Forty SD rats were randomly divided into treatment group and control group with each of 20 rats. Intravascular low dose He-Ne laser irradiation was conducted to rats in treatment group one time every other day, 20 minutes per time and 3 times for a course. Vein puncture was conducted to rats in control group without laser input.MAIN OUTCOME MEASURES: Ratio of infarcted volume RESULTS: The ratio of the cerebral infarction volume in treatment group was (10.43 ± 1.04) and is much lower than that of control group(16.78 ± 1.12).There was statistical difference between two groups( t = 27.14, P < 0.05).CONCLUSION: Intravascular low dose He-Ne laser irradiation has protective effects to cerebral ischemia of rats.
8.Reconstruction of acetabular bone loss with porous tantalum acetabular components in total hip arthroplasty
Rui HE ; Liu YANG ; Guangxing CHEN ; Hongbo HUANG ; Hao CHEN
Chinese Journal of Orthopaedics 2013;(3):206-213
Objective To explore the early-term efficacy of the reconstruction ot acetabular bone loss with porous tantalum acetabular components in total hip arthroplasty.Methods Twenty-one patients (21 hips) were included in this study,which had an acetabular replacement with tantalum acetabular components from August 2009 to April 2012.There were 6 males and 15 females,with the mean age of 55.7±16.2 years (range from 24 years to 78 years).The primary total hip arthroplasty in 5 cases,the revision in 16 cases.The acetabular bone defects were classified as Paprosky classification,which included,type Ⅰ in 9 cases,type Ⅱain 4,type Ⅱb in 5,type Ⅱcin 1,type Ⅲa in 1 and type Ⅲb in 1 case.Results The mean follow-up time was 20.1 months (range,6-40 months).In Paprosky Ⅰ,the Harris hip score was 87.2±7.4 postoperatively,which was significant higher than the preoperative score 41.1±6.3.In Paprosky Ⅱ,the Harris hip postoperative score (79.8±11.8) was significant higher than the preoperative score (38.4±12.5).In Paprosky Ⅲ,the Harris hip postoperative score (79) was significant higher than the preoperative score (24).21 Tantalum components were well fixed by the radiograph imaging.No cases suffered aseptic loosening and migration.Bone ingrowths was obviously performed in 21 hips.But 2 hips had a radiolucent line,1 case occurred in zone 3 and the line was filled 4 months later,the other case still existed at last follow-up without any more widen.No infections or mechanical failures.The survivorship of the tantalum acetabular components was 100%.Conclusion Our short-term results suggest this implants may enhance biological fixation in acetabular defect cases.Porous tantalum cup appears to be an ideal material to facilitate biologic ingrowths in these cases.Long-term follow-up still needs to be confirmed.

10.The deep inferior epigastric perforator flap for foot and malleolus reconstruction of child
Juyu TANG ; Ling LUO ; Hongbo HE ; Hua LIU ; Kanghua LI
Chinese Journal of Microsurgery 2008;31(4):-
Objective To investigate the feasibility and the preliminary curative effect of the deep inferior epigagtrie perforator(DIEP)flap for child's foot and malleolus reconstruction.Methods A series of 5 child patients were treated with DIEP flap from August to December in 2007.All of them had foot and malleolus defects secondary to traumatic injuries and significant exposure of the tendons and skeleton.The maximum defect Wag 17 cm×6 em in size,the minimum defect Was 11 cm x 6 cm in size.In 2 eases,suture the inferior epigastric artery(vein)to the anterior tibial artery(vein).In 1 case,suture the inferior epigagtric artery(vein)to the dorsal artery (vein)of foot.In 2 cases,suture the inferior epigastric artery (vein)to the posterior tibial artery(vein).The minimum flap in size was 12 cm×7 cm.The maximum flap in size was 18 cm×7 cm.The donor site of the DIEP flaps Wag always closed primarily.Results Donorsite and receptor-site weIe primary healing in all patients.The mean follow-up was 3 months(range from 1to 5 months),all flaps survived with excellent color and quality,and no extremely fat contour.In 4 cases,a protective sensation Wag regained.The patient has obtained the good function of foot and malleohs.The abdomen contour resumes satisfaction, and the abdominal wall competency is preserved. Conclusion Abdominal wall competency is preserved because no muscle or fascia is included.DIEP flap is so thin that not required second-stage operation for debulking.In brief,it is believed that the DIEP flap is an ideal technique for foot and malleolus reconstruction of child patients, which meets the new concept of mieresurgery.
